With over **100,000 children displaced** and approximately **200,000 people affected**, the M23 rebel group's strategic movements have transformed the region into a critical geopolitical flashpoint.\n\n**US Diplomatic Leverage** emerges as a pivotal force in this conflict. The United States has strategically maneuvered to create a diplomatic off-ramp, compelling the M23 rebels to withdraw from key territories like **Uvira** through calculated diplomatic pressure. This intervention is not merely humanitarian but carries significant economic undertones. The DRC's estimated **$25 trillion in mineral reserves** - including critical resources like cobalt, copper, and lithium - represents a strategic economic motivation behind US engagement.\n\nThe conflict's multilayered complexity is evident in the **intricate regional dynamics**. Rwanda's denial of supporting M23 rebels contrasts with United Nations expert reports suggesting otherwise. The rebels' withdrawal, described as a \"unilateral trust-building measure,\" highlights the delicate diplomatic negotiations mediated by international actors like the US and Qatar. Interestingly, local sentiment adds another layer of complexity - hundreds of Uvira residents even participated in a march thanking M23, revealing nuanced local perspectives that challenge simplistic narratives.\n\nThe strategic implications extend beyond immediate territorial control.
